Real-time multi-GNSS single-frequency precise point positioning [PDF]
Precise Point Positioning (PPP) is a popular Global Positioning System (GPS) processing strategy, thanks to its high precision without requiring additional GPS infrastructure. Single-Frequency PPP (SF-PPP) takes this one step further by no longer relying on expensive dual-frequency GPS receivers, while maintaining a relatively high positioning accuracy.

PERFORMANCE ANALYSIS OF REAL-TIME PRECISE POINT POSITIONING IN EGYPT
Recently, the International GNSS Service (IGS) has confirmed the availability of open access real-time (RT) GNSSprecise orbital and clock products. Until a recent time, GNSS users were able to use the IGS orbit and clock precise corrections only for Precise Point Positioning (PPP) in post processing mode, which confining the accessibility of using PPP ...
